1938 P.08 (Mauser)
Just acquired a 1938 P.08 with Mauser logo and proof marks. 90-95% original bluing. Very good condition. Who would venture a guess as to its worth? original holster with two clips.

Need much more info...
It could be worth a couple hundred to several thousand depending on all the markings of each piece.
Are the magazines identical in contruction and serial number matched to the pistol? What are the holster markings? and has it ever been repaired or refinished? is there a takedown tool in the holster? Are you sure that the pistol has never been refinished? Check out the technical information link on the left and when you have all the data required on the the identification sheet(s), then post the info here so you can get a real good estimate of your Luger's value. Posting a photo or two if you have that capability would also be very helpful. -John Sabato |
